深入理解Robots协议及其在网站SEO中的重要性
Robots协议,也被称为爬虫协议、爬虫规则等,是网站与网络爬虫之间的一种交互方式,主要用于指导网络爬虫如何正确地抓取网站内容,这个协议是由互联网工程任务组(IETF)的机器人工作小组(WG/IRG)于1994年提出的。
Robots协议的基本工作原理是,网站管理员在网站的根目录下放置一个名为“robots.txt”的文件,该文件中包含了一系列的规则,这些规则定义了哪些页面可以抓取,哪些页面不能抓取,网络爬虫在访问一个网站时,会首先查看该网站的robots.txt文件,并根据其中的规则来决定如何抓取网站内容。
Robots协议中最常用的两个指令是Disallow和Allow,Disallow指令用于禁止网络爬虫抓取某个页面或某个目录下的所有页面,而Allow指令则用于允许网络爬虫抓取某个页面或某个目录下的所有页面,如果网站的robots.txt文件中包含“Disallow: /cgi-bin/”,那么所有的网络爬虫都将被禁止抓取网站中的/cgi-bin/目录及其下的所有页面。
Robots协议对于网站SEO(搜索引擎优化)具有重要的影响,通过合理地使用Robots协议,网站管理员可以控制网络爬虫对网站的抓取,避免一些不希望被搜索引擎收录的内容被抓取,从而提高网站的搜索排名,Robots协议还可以帮助网站管理员节省服务器资源,因为网络爬虫在抓取网站内容时,会占用大量的服务器资源,通过限制网络爬虫的抓取,可以有效地减少服务器资源的消耗。
虽然Robots协议在网站SEO中具有重要的作用,但它并不是万能的,有些网络爬虫可能不会遵守Robots协议,或者它们的爬虫程序可能存在错误,导致它们错误地抓取网站内容,随着搜索引擎技术的发展,一些搜索引擎已经开始使用更先进的技术来抓取网站内容,如深度爬行、网页重访等,这些技术使得Robots协议的作用在一定程度上受到了限制。
Robots协议是一种非常重要的工具,它可以帮助网站管理员更好地控制网络爬虫对网站的抓取,提高网站的搜索排名,节省服务器资源,由于网络爬虫的行为和搜索引擎技术的发展,Robots协议的作用也在不断地变化和调整,网站管理员需要不断地学习和掌握Robots协议的最新知识,以便更好地利用这个工具来优化自己的网站。
还没有评论,来说两句吧...